Tissue-Specific Multielement Distribution in Freshwater Fish from Vrana Lake, Croatia: Insights from Advanced Multivariate Classification Techniques
This study examined the distribution of 24 metal(loid)s in muscle, liver, gills, and gonads of dominant fish species from Vrana Lake, Croatia. Element concentrations were determined by inductively coupled plasma mass spectrometry (ICP-MS). The effects of tissue type, species, fish size, and season were evaluated using classical statistics, principal component analysis (PCA), and the Neural Gas (NG) algorithm. Tissue type was the primary determinant of elemental composition. Concentrations of most elements were highest in liver and gills, intermediate in gonads, and lowest and most uniform in muscle. Species-related differences were generally limited, while size-related relationships were tissue- and species-dependent, with generally weak or negative trends in muscle and more variable responses in metabolically active organs. PCA revealed clear tissue-based structuring but comparatively limited separation among species. NG complemented these findings by providing additional resolution of within-tissue heterogeneity and low-frequency multielement profiles. Overall, our findings provide a baseline reference dataset for the biota of Vrana Lake, indicate tissue physiology as the main factor influencing elemental variability, and indicate that NG may serve as a useful complementary approach for exploring complex multielement biomonitoring data.
